Former Just For Laughs Prez Bruce Hills Joins Canada’s Attraction

EXCLUSIVE: Canadian producer Attraction has added former Just For Laughs boss Bruce Hills to its ranks for an international, English-language programming push.

Hills will become an executive producer and strategic advisor to the Montreal-based company, primarily working on continued expansion of English-language production and development of projects for the international market.

Hills is a legendary comedy producer who over more than four decades with Just For Laughs helped turn it from a local Canadian operation into the world’s largest comedy festival. He also worked with Saudi Arabia’s general entertainment body and live-events firm Sela to build the controversial Riyadh Comedy Festival last year, as we reported at the time.

Attraction is known for the likes of Netflix documentary series Who Killed the Montreal Expos, Prime Video format LOL Quebec, the first international version of Deadliest Catch: Northern Edge, which was for Rogers Media, and doc series Forensic Factor and West Harbour Heroes for Crave and How Did They Fix That? for Paramount. Having primarily worked in French-language programs, Hills’ addition will supercharge English-language development for Canadian, U.S. and international audiences.

“Bruce’s arrival represents an exceptional opportunity for Attraction,” said Richard Speer, President and CEO of Attraction. “Through his international experience building a comedy juggernaut like Just For Laughs, Bruce brings an unparalleled ability to identify and develop talent-led projects that align perfectly with our growth ambitions.

“Combined with his extensive global network and deep understanding of the marketplace, he will play an important role in accelerating our English-language and international expansion.”

While at Canadian comedy company Just For Laughs, where he was President, Hills oversaw development and production of more than 1,500 specials, and deals with the likes of Netflix, Prime Video and Hartbeat Productions. In total he spent almost four decades at the company before exiting. Hills now leads his own venture, Bruce Hills Entertainment.

“Attraction has an impressive track record, a strong entrepreneurial culture, and a clear vision for growth,” said Hills. “What attracted me most was the energy of the team and its ambition to develop projects that can travel across markets and connect with audiences around the world.”
